Celebrate Recovery in Delaware

A Christ-centered recovery program used by churches and groups for addiction, compulsive behaviors, grief, trauma, and related struggles.

What to know

  • Groups often include large-group teaching and smaller open-share or step-study settings.
  • The program is faith-based and may not fit people looking for secular support.
  • Use the official locator to confirm current group details.

What is Celebrate Recovery?

A Christ-centered recovery program used by churches and groups for addiction, compulsive behaviors, grief, trauma, and related struggles. Sober Network lists it as an informational recovery pathway, not as medical advice or clinical treatment.

How do I find Celebrate Recovery meetings in Delaware?

Start with the official meeting locator because times, addresses, online links, and active groups can change. If there is no current local listing, compare online meetings and nearby Sober Network resources.

Is Celebrate Recovery a replacement for treatment?

No. Mutual aid, peer support, online meetings, and sober activities can be useful supports, but treatment decisions should be made with licensed medical or addiction professionals.

Can Celebrate Recovery be combined with AA, NA, sober living, or therapy?

Yes. Many people build recovery with more than one support: AA or NA meetings, therapy, outpatient care, sober living, medication when prescribed, family support, and recovery-friendly activities.
